MySQL日志解析中间件是一种用于解析MySQL日志,提取并分析MySQL数据库中产生的各种事件和操作的工具。
随着业务的发展,MYSQL的日志变得越来越重要。使用MYSQL日志解析中间件可以更轻松地获取MYSQL的日志信息,从而更好地监控MYSQL的运行状态。
下面是一个MYSQL日志解析中间件的示例:
#mysql_query_logger日志类型[mysql_query_logger]#日志文件的后缀suffix=sql.log#存储MySQL日志的路径log_path = /var/log/mysql/#日志文件最大大小(以MB为单位)log_size = 50#日志文件最大数量log_file_num = 10#将SQL语句的结果集序列化为JSON格式result_to_json = 1
上面的代码定义了MYSQL日志解析中间件的相关配置。其中,log_path定义了存储MySQL日志的路径,log_size定义了日志文件的最大大小,log_file_num定义了日志文件的最大数量,result_to_json则表示将SQL语句的结果集序列化为JSON格式。
通过使用MYSQL日志解析中间件,我们不仅可以获取MYSQL日志的信息,还可以对MYSQL的性能进行分析。例如,我们可以查看每个查询所花费的时间,以及查询的执行计划等信息,从而更好地了解MYSQL的性能瓶颈所在,为优化MYSQL的性能提供指导。
综上所述,MYSQL日志解析中间件是一种非常有用的工具。它可以让我们更好地监控MYSQL的运行状态,从而更好地保证MYSQL的稳定性和性能。